WebJul 1, 2024 · On domain controllers, the Print Spooler service is also responsible for printer pruning from Active Directory. This job checks if the print server is reachable and the printer is still shared, if not, deletes the printQueue object from AD. WebSelect the printer from the network browser. To locate the printer in the browser, click the workgroup, then click the print server (the computer that’s sharing the printer). If prompted, enter the user name and password for the print server. Click the Use pop-up menu, then choose the appropriate printer software.
